Output 39258236d8ca123e4d4ae91ad0ea53996ea670fb66594d9e888d383380158b8e:1

value
740171994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08e647c5dccc7507d5dc81fa6869237b5927ea5f OP_EQUAL
address
32W5CEncKVHdwrvruc5fbCxSTtBX8SQQ6M
transaction
39258236d8ca123e4d4ae91ad0ea53996ea670fb66594d9e888d383380158b8e
spent
true